What do you need to rent a car in London?
Generally, all you'll need is a driver's licence and a credit card in the same name when collecting your vehicle. You may also need proof of coverage if you decide to opt out of the company's insurance policy. These requirements may differ between rental providers, so it's always wise to check before booking.

Can I drive in London with my current driver's license?
If you don't have a license issued in the United States, you might need to organise an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your home country before renting a car in the U.S. If you find that an IDP is required, be aware that you'll also have to show your valid driver's license and your passport or other forms of ID. Lastly, the credit card used to rent the car needs to match the name on your license and passport in order to confirm your home. Other things you should know about renting a car in the U.S. Are:

  • Age restrictions: You must be at least 25 in many states to rent a car, although in some areas, 21 years and older is allowed. We recommend checking local regulations, as well as with the rental car company before you go to understand all the terms and conditions.
  • Driving limitations: Don't forget to read the fine print before you get behind the wheel so you can avoid any unnecessary fees. When renting a car in the U.S, you usually can't cross country borders into Canada or Mexico, use car ferries or traverse off-road areas with a rental car. Please read the details before you book!
